Financial Services Authority
The Financial Services Authority (FSA) was set up by the Government and is responsible for regulation of a range of financial services and products, including Equity Release Schemes. They aim to :
- Promote efficient, orderly and fair markets to help consumers achieve a fair deal - Maintain confidence in the financial system - Secure the appropriate degree of protection for consumersKey Retirement Solutions is authorised and regulated by the Financial Services Authority. You can check our status as an authorised firm by visiting the FSA Website and entering firm number 224987.
Safety with SHIP
SHIP stands for Safe Home Income Plans, an organisation dedicated entirely to the protection of equity release plan holders and promotion of safe home income and equity release plans. Membership is voluntary but companies who are members of SHIP follow a code of conduct to ensure customer safety
SHIP is a self regulatory trade body dedicated entirely to the protection of Equity Release plan holders and the promotion of safe equity release plans. They ensure that equity release products are safe and their code of practice applies to both Lifetime Mortgages and Reversion Plans. Most leading equity release providers are members of SHIP ; however there are equity release schemes available that have not been approved. Those that are will be completely safe, so you should only ever choose an equity release plan endorsed with the SHIP logo.All SHIP approved equity release plans come with a standard set of safety guarantees which include :
- Remain in your property for life, provided the property remains your main residence.
- Move your plan to another suitable property without any financial penalty, subject to criteria.
- Guarantee you'll never fall into negative equity. This means you will never owe more than the value of your home and no debt will ever be left to your estate.
